About this collection

Each of these sculptures is carved from seasoned Vagai wood, selected for its natural durability and strength. We strictly follow traditional Shilpa Shastra iconometry, ensuring that the proportions, mudras, and expressions of deities like Lord Murugan or Shiva are precise and respectful. Your piece arrives with the official GI-certified tag from Thammampatty, guaranteeing its authentic origin.

For generations, artisans in Thammampatty have served as custodians of South Indian temple sculpture. When we carve a Sacred Guardian, such as Lord Murugan with his Vel or Lord Hanuman in his meditative stance, we utilize the same hand-carving methods our ancestors perfected.

Materials and Longevity

We use seasoned hardwood, primarily Vagai, which is known for being termite-resistant and stable. Whether you choose a 24-inch Murugan statue with a natural wax finish or an antique-style Shiva, the wood is treated to maintain its integrity. The deep relief and 3D carving techniques allow for intricate details, such as the feathers on a peacock or the specific ornaments on a deity, which are smoothed by hand rather than by machine.

Finishes and Presentation

Our statues come in two primary styles:

  • Natural Wax Brown: A matte, earthy finish that highlights the raw grain of the timber.
  • Antique Hand-Painted: A multi-layered look that adds depth and character, ideal for those who prefer an ornate, traditional aesthetic.

Each statue is packed in a custom wooden crate for safe shipping. As a workshop committed to quality, we carve every piece specifically for your order. We recommend keeping the sculpture away from direct moisture and dusting it periodically with a dry, soft cloth to maintain the polish of the wood.
